首页> 外国专利> Means used to allow driver software to select most appropriate execution context dynamically

Means used to allow driver software to select most appropriate execution context dynamically

机译:用于允许驱动程序软件动态选择最合适的执行上下文的方法

摘要

A mechanism for minimizing interrupt context execution in a computer system by providing means for a driver to select the context for its execution. The operating system determines the system processing load and stores this information for use by the driver software. Based on the system processing load information, each driver then selects an execution context which meets its particular service requirements. When the system processing load is low and a lower-priority context will provide adequate service to the application, the lower-priority context is selected in order to reduce the amount of interrupt context execution. When the system processing load is high and a lower-priority context may not provide adequate service to the application, a higher-priority context is selected in order to ensure that execution of the application is within the driver's latency requirements.
机译:一种通过为驱动程序提供选择执行上下文的方法来最小化计算机系统中中断上下文执行的机制。操作系统确定系统处理负载,并存储此信息以供驱动程序软件使用。然后,基于系统处理负载信息,每个驱动程序选择一个满足其特定服务要求的执行上下文。当系统处理负载较低且优先级较低的上下文将为应用程序提供足够的服务时,请选择优先级较低的上下文,以减少中断上下文执行的数量。当系统处理负载很高并且优先级较低的上下文可能无法为应用程序提供适当的服务时,请选择优先级较高的上下文,以确保应用程序的执行在驱动程序的延迟要求之内。

著录项

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号